Retro, yet stylish
I remember admiring a watch of this style worn by an adult relative back in the late 1970's. I liked it back then but had forgotten about it over the years until I saw an ad and renewed my interest.r>
The style is updated a bit from the original; it is a bit flashy without being gaudy. I will wear this watch for both dressy and business casual occasions. Time is easy to read, and I especially like the fact that the dial doesn't glow constantly, one pushes the button to display.
It is a little heavier than most of my other watches, but not uncomfortably so. I have medium small wrists so always have to adjust things down to fit; this is an easy task if one has the proper tools (I do) or can be taken to a jeweler. Overall, this watch is a great addition to my wardrobe.

1960-1970 Classic Bulova Watches
Bulova was one of the innovators of the modern watch revolution. The idea of using vibrations instead of electric motors led to the highly sought after tuning fork Accutron and piezo LCD Computron watches of the late 1960s and 1970s. This Computron remake is the perfect addition to my classic watch collection. It faithfully mimics the original look, branding and LCD display which is angled for the perfect sideward view when raising the arm or driving a car. One battery replaces the original’s 2 but no one sees that; they only see the striking gold and black 1970 design. Read full review
